description Product Description

Used primarily as an intermediate in organic synthesis, particularly in the preparation of sulfones and sulfoxides through reactions with nucleophiles such as Grignard reagents or organolithium compounds. It serves as a sulfinylating agent, enabling the introduction of the -SO– functional group into target molecules. Its reactivity makes it valuable in pharmaceutical and agrochemical synthesis where sulfur-containing motifs are required. Due to its sensitivity to moisture, it is typically handled under anhydrous conditions and used in situ where possible.
